Python SDK for the Xpress payment gateway


xpresspay lets you accept payments in Nigerian applications with a clean, typed Python API. It handles payment initialization and server-side verification — with no manual HTTP or encryption code on your side.

Features

  • Hosted payment page — initialize a transaction and redirect the customer to Xpresspay's secure payment page
  • Server-side verification — confirm payment status before fulfilling orders
  • Typed models — dataclasses for every request and response field
  • Typed exceptions — granular error classes mapped to HTTP status codes
  • httpx-powered — modern HTTP client with configurable timeouts
  • Sandbox support — toggle between sandbox and live with a single flag

Install

uv add xpresspay
# or
pip install xpresspay

Quick start

from xpresspay import XpressPay

# Reads XPRESSPAY_PUBLIC_KEY from the environment automatically
client = XpressPay(sandbox=True)  # False for production

# Or pass the key explicitly
client = XpressPay(public_key="XPPUBK-...", sandbox=True)

Initialize a payment

from xpresspay import InitializeRequest

response = client.payments.initialize(
    InitializeRequest(
        amount="1000.00",
        email="customer@example.com",
        transaction_id="ORDER-001",
        callback_url="https://yourdomain.com/payment/callback",
    )
)

if response.is_successful:
    # Redirect the customer to the hosted payment page
    print(response.payment_url)
    print(response.reference)

Verify a payment (server-side)

Always verify server-side before fulfilling an order.

from xpresspay import VerifyRequest

result = client.payments.verify(
    VerifyRequest(transaction_id="ORDER-001")
)

if result.is_successful and result.amount == "1000.00":
    print("Payment confirmed:", result.gateway_response)
else:
    print("Not confirmed:", result.status)

Exception handling

from xpresspay import (
    XpressPayError,
    AuthenticationError,
    ValidationError,
    NetworkError,
)

try:
    response = client.payments.initialize(...)
except AuthenticationError:
    ...  # invalid / missing API key
except ValidationError as e:
    print(e.message, e.error_type)
except NetworkError:
    ...  # timeout — safe to retry
except XpressPayError:
    ...  # catch-all

Exception reference

Exception Trigger
XpressPayError Base class
AuthenticationError HTTP 401
ValidationError HTTP 400
NotFoundError HTTP 404
ProcessingError HTTP 5xx
NetworkError Timeout / connection error

Requirements

  • Python 3.9+
  • uv (recommended) or pip

Security

  • Your public key (XPPUBK-…) is sent as a Bearer token in every request.
  • Store credentials in environment variables, never in source code.

Environment variables

Variable Description
XPRESSPAY_PUBLIC_KEY Public key (XPPUBK-…) — picked up automatically if public_key is not passed to the client
